Output 1560a58008e50b9502e8fa5da58b0f8f0484c6aba4559cf734f2468a25745015:1

value
677496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af816f5cc3f28440ff733030c5edca200819e82a OP_EQUAL
address
3Hh1ER6HpA68iVswdRHuiS1RxfP7sEnSvr
transaction
1560a58008e50b9502e8fa5da58b0f8f0484c6aba4559cf734f2468a25745015
confirmations
208764
spent
true